Drip-Free Candles

If you’re not a candle person, you can just scroll on to the next hack. But if you are indeed someone who appreciates the ambiance of candles in your home, then this hack will be a good one. Some candle lovers love the look of dripping wax. But some don’t want the hassle of cleaning wax off their plates or furniture. And with salt, you can prevent the drip altogether.

You just need to soak your candles in salt water before you use them. Start by boiling 2 cups of water and add 1/2 tablespoon of salt. For larger candles, you can double this recipe. Once the salt finishes dissolving, you’ll know that the water is completely saturated. Turn off the heat. Add the candles and leave them for at least 2 hours. And don’t forget to dry them before lighting the wick.
